- W2023883679 abstract "To the residents of the target community, humanitarian intervention connotes an act of benevolence, which will ease their suffering and ensure the protection of human rights. However, such interventions and the eventual conduct of troops, no matter how well meaning, rarely produce this outcome. Liberia and Somalia are just two examples. This article, through an analysis of the ECOMOG intervention in Liberia, examines the human rights issues brought about in ‘humanitarian missions’, particularly in instances of peacekeeping and peace enforcement. It argues that there are inherent contradictions in peace enforcement operations and efforts to protect human rights and that the institutional set‐up of the organisation authorising these operations will determine the extent to which human rights violations can be curbed. The article discusses the impact of the ECOMOG operations on human rights in Liberia and how the institutional values of the parent organisation, ECOWAS, affected the conduct of the troops. It concludes with a discussion on prospects for institutionalising human rights protocols under ECOWAS in national legislation of member states, to guide future military operations." @default.
